*Flat owners may choose to take up more than one housing monetisation option, if eligible. For example in Mr A's case, he received an SHB of $30,000 when he bought a 3-room flat and topped up his CPF RA. 5 years later, he decided to rent out the flat to receive monthly income on top of his CPF LIFE monthly payout and stay with his children for mutual care and support. Taking up the 2 housing monetisation options allowed him to supplement his retirement needs. Please note that flat owners may enjoy either the SHB or LBS bonus but not both.
